首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> Sybase >

sybase 年份相加有关问题

2012-02-19 
sybase 年份相加问题我数据库存的年份nianfen 是varchar类型我现在要的结果是:比如说 nianfen 2009 加1

sybase 年份相加问题
我数据库存的年份nianfen 是varchar类型

我现在要的结果是:

比如说 nianfen '2009' 加1 后变为 2010 
就这么简单

nianfen + 1 
  sybase 报错 不允许数据类型varchar到int 的转换
如果我写成这样
nianfen +'1' 得到的答案却是20091

怎么办呢 谢谢大家了 :)

[解决办法]
CAST(nianfen AS INT )+1

热点排行